The Niger gate valve market is witnessing steady growth driven by factors such as increasing demand from industries like oil and gas, water and wastewater treatment, and energy generation. These valves are vital for controlling the flow of liquids and gases in pipelines, making them essential components in various industrial applications. The market is also influenced by infrastructure development projects across the region, which require high-quality valves for efficient operations. Key players in the Niger gate valve market are focusing on product innovation, quality enhancements, and strategic partnerships to gain a competitive edge. Additionally, rising awareness about the importance of proper valve selection and maintenance is expected to further fuel market growth in Niger.

The Niger Gate Valve Market faces several challenges, including intense competition from international manufacturers offering lower-priced products, limited access to advanced technology for local manufacturers, lack of standardization and quality control measures leading to inconsistent product quality, and a relatively small market size compared to other regions. Additionally, the market is susceptible to fluctuations in global oil prices and geopolitical instability in the region, which can impact demand for gate valves in the oil and gas sector. Addressing these challenges will require investments in technology, quality control processes, and market diversification strategies to enhance competitiveness and sustainability in the Niger Gate Valve Market.

The Niger government has implemented policies to promote local manufacturing and reduce reliance on imports in the gate valve market. These policies include import restrictions and tariffs on gate valves to incentivize domestic production and protect local manufacturers. Additionally, the government has introduced regulatory measures to ensure quality standards and compliance with industry specifications to enhance competitiveness in the market. The government has also initiated programs to support research and development in the gate valve sector, encouraging innovation and technological advancement. Overall, these policies aim to boost the domestic gate valve industry, create employment opportunities, and reduce dependence on foreign suppliers in Niger.
